Output 585a4faba132cc33760002b2c9f83b3e1afc5335784a6c51f545330360237f52:0

value
256896
script pubkey
OP_0 OP_PUSHBYTES_20 7baecc2651e63993d559990c2cd26c29a210662b
address
bc1q0whvcfj3ucue842enyxze5nv9x3pqe3tsehdae
transaction
585a4faba132cc33760002b2c9f83b3e1afc5335784a6c51f545330360237f52